While U.S. support has been so far crucial, Europe and Ukraine find themselves facing a new security reality.<br \/><br \/>Here are three (out of many) potential ways Europe could act decisively in order to sustain Kyiv\u2019s defense effort and shape both a ceasefire deal with Ukraine\u2019s interests in mind, and long-term defense strategy that contains and deters Russian expansionism.<br \/><br \/><br \/>&#8211; The European Peace Facility: A Financial Lifeline<br \/><br \/>The European Peace Facility (EPF) has emerged as a key alternative to U.S. aid, evolving from an EU fund into a direct source of military financing for Ukraine. With a \u20ac12 billion budget, over \u20ac6.1 billion has already been allocated to Kyiv. Unlike before, EPF funds are now used to procure new weapons from European manufacturers, signaling a move toward European military autonomy and reducing Ukraine\u2019s dependence on U.S. stockpiles.<br \/><br \/>&#8211; European-Ukrainian Arms Production: Building Defense Locally<br \/><br \/>As battlefield needs grow, Ukraine is deepening military-industrial ties with European manufacturers:<br \/><br \/>\u2022 Germany\u2019s Rheinmetall partnered with Ukraine\u2019s defense industry to produce artillery shells, armoured vehicles, and air defense systems directly inside Ukraine.<br \/><br \/>\u2022 Lithuania and Ukraine signed a deal to co-produce long-range missile systems and other strategic weapons.<br \/><br \/>\u2022 Five additional partnerships have been formed with arms manufacturers from Germany, Lithuania, and other EU states.<br \/><br \/>This shift allows Ukraine to sustain its defense capabilities without depending solely on Western donations by bringing production onto Ukrainian soil.<br \/><br \/>&#8211; Ukraine\u2019s Drone Revolution: A Game-Changer<br \/><br \/>Ukraine is rapidly scaling drone production, aiming to become a global leader. In 2024 alone, over 1.5 million drones were produced, including long-range kamikaze drones and AI-powered reconnaissance systems. Some cost as little as $300, enabling swarm tactics that can overwhelm Russian defenses and offset shortages in artillery shells and missiles.<br \/>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>With U.S. military aid now frozen and relations with Washington at their lowest possible point, Ukraine is facing a defining moment in defending itself against Russia\u2019s war.
